Hobonichi 2026 Accessories: iyo okumi - Transparent Embroidery Sticker Set - My Garden
Description
The work of iyo okumi, the embroidery artist and illustrator behind the design A Story About Me for the Hobonichi Techo cover and Weeks, has been turned into transparent die-cut stickers.
Inspired by a vibrant garden, fourteen small embroidery works, such as flowering plants, insects, and fruit baskets, have been chosen for these stickers.
One is of a pair of swans that rest quietly in an oval shape, and another showcases roses and butterflies in a round sticker with an exotic flair. Two types of large, unique planter-shaped stickers depict what might be a flower arrangement or some bonsai, making for a total of eighteen stickers.
They come as sticker flakes in a transparent pack.
These are small fragments that bring okumi’s work to life―use the small stickers for days where something good happened, and the large ones for those extra special days, spreading a mystical and vibrant world across your techo.
Other items in the lineup of iyo okumi’s collaboration includes the techo, a Pencil Board and a Brief Message Memo, use these to match your stickers.
Specifications
-
Size H: 155 x W: 112 x T: 1 mm / H: 6.1" x W: 4.4" x T: 0" Weight Approx. 10 g Main material PET
